.\" DO NOT MODIFY THIS FILE! It was generated by help2man 1.47.4. .TH GENWQE_POKE "1" "March 2017" "genwqe_poke 4.0.18" "User Commands" .SH NAME genwqe_poke \- IBM Hardware Accelerator Tool. .SH SYNOPSIS .B genwqe_poke [\fI\,-h\/\fR] [\fI\,-v,--verbose\/\fR] .SH DESCRIPTION .HP \fB\-C\fR,\-\-card can be (0...3) .HP \fB\-A\fR, \fB\-\-accelerator\-type\fR=\fI\,GENWQE\/\fR|CAPI CAPI is only available for System p .TP \fB\-V\fR, \fB\-\-version\fR print version. .TP \fB\-q\fR, \fB\-\-quiet\fR quiece output. .TP \fB\-w\fR, \fB\-\-width\fR <32|64> access width, 64: default .TP \fB\-X\fR, \fB\-\-cpu\fR only run on this CPU. .TP \fB\-i\fR, \fB\-\-interval\fR interval in usec, 0: default. .TP \fB\-c\fR, \fB\-\-count\fR number of pokes, 1: default .TP \fB\-r\fR, \fB\-\-read\-back\fR read back and verify. .TP \fB\-p\fR, \fB\-\-psl\-bar\fR access PSL bar (CAPI only) .TP \fB\-m\fR, \fB\-\-mask\fR x = (x & ~mask) | (val & mask) .IP .SS "Example:" .IP genwqe_poke 0x0000000 0xdeadbeef .SS "Testcase to trigger error recovery code on genwqe card:" .IP Fatal GFIR: .IP genwqe_poke \fB\-C0\fR 0x00000008 0x001 .IP Info GFIR by writing to VF: .IP genwqe_poke \fB\-C2\fR 0x00020020 0x800 .IP Registers for Capi card (\fB\-A\fR CAPI) .TP FIR Reg: 0x1000 ... 0x1028, 6 Regs .IP Err. Inj Reg: 0x1800 and 0x1808 Agr. Regs: 0x2000 and 0x2078 Gzip Regs: 0x2100 and 0x2178 .IP Only CAPI (debugging): .IP genwqe_poke \fB\-ACAPI\fR \fB\-C0\fR \fB\-\-psl\-bar\fR=\fI\,2\/\fR \fB\-\-width\fR=\fI\,64\/\fR \fB\-\-mask\fR